Best Months to See the Northern Lights in Ísafjörður
Aurora season in Ísafjörður runs from September to April.
Ísafjörður sits at 67.8° magnetic latitude, which means aurora typically becomes visible when the Kp index reaches 1.5+. As this location is within the auroral oval, northern lights are frequently seen during dark, clear winter nights. The best viewing season runs from September through April.

What Kp Index Is Needed to See the Northern Lights in Ísafjörður?
Ísafjörður usually needs a Kp index of around 1.5 or higher for a realistic chance of visible aurora, depending on darkness, cloud cover, and local viewing conditions.
